Luddington, John
Starting to Collect Silver
Antique Collectors' Club 1984, Quarto. 225pp. Bibliography, index. Illustrated with black & white photographs throughout. Gray cloth with gilt-lettering on spine. A very fine copy in pictorial dust jacket. Dust jacket with some minor fading to top edge, else fine. A description of the many problems and pitfalls which face the novice silver collector and the many complex factors which go to make up the assessment of quality of a piece of silver.
